Kerwaliya - Malpura, Tonk

Kerwaliya is a village situated in the Malpura tehsil of Tonk district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 22 km from the tehsil headquarters in Malpura and around 36 km from the district headquarters in Tonk. Tilanjoo serves as the Gram Panchayat for Kerwaliya village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kerwaliya is 092643. The village covers a total geographical area of 585.2 hectares and falls under the 304502 pincode. Malpura is the nearest town, located about 22 km away.

Kerwaliya village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Malpura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Tonk-Sawai Madhopur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kerwaliya

As per Census 2011, Kerwaliya village has a total population of 796 people, consisting of 392 males and 404 females. The village has 152 households and a sex ratio of 1,030 females per 1,000 males. There are 104 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 290 literate and 506 illiterate residents. Additionally, 108 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 136 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kerwaliya

Public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the Kerwaliya. The nearest railway station is Bansthali Niwai, while the nearest airport is Jaipur International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 61.3 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Malpura to Kerwaliya is about 22 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Tonk to Kerwaliya is about 36 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
